Individual Problems. Mendel Sets. Problem # 738. Carbonyls are in equilibrium with their enol forms. This process is called keto-enol tautomerization. This equilibrium happens in both acid and base. Let's go through this equilibrium under acidic conditions. Draw a mechanism using curved arrows for each reaction below.Answers to Chapter 1 Practice Questions. Identify whether the following bond is “polar” or “non-polar”. C-C: non-polar C-H: non-polar (very close electronegativity for C and H) Rank the following bonds in the order of increasing bonding polarity: C—S, C—O, C—F (referring to the trend of EN, no need to use the exact EN values).
